Sugar production in the modern season (October 2022-September 2023) is up three.5 in line with cent at 120.7 lakh tonnes towards 116.Four lakh tonnes at some point of the same length a yr in the past, statistics from the Indian Sugar Mills Association (ISMA) stated. The variety of operating factories are also better at 509 against 500 operated remaining yr.

Out of the overall operational sugar factories in India, this season, 39 according to cent of them are in Maharashtra. These factories produced approximately 47 lakh tonnes of sugar, that’s 39 in line with cent of the whole output until December end.

However, Maharashtra has left behind India’s biggest state Uttar Pradesh (UP) on operational sugar generators and sugar produced. The UP has 117 operational mills producing 30.9 lakh tonnes of sugar, whilst 196 mills are operational in Maharashtra producing 46.8 lakh tonnes. Interestingly, with handiest seventy three operational mills, Karnataka has produced 26.7 lakh tonnes of sugar. ISMA said that every one those production figures are after the diversion of sugar into ethanol.

Gujarat has 16 operational generators which have produced 3.8 lakh tonnes sugar at the same time as Tamil Nadu 24 operational generators generating 2.6 lakh tonnes.

In September, the Maharashtra authorities introduced approximately 203 sugar turbines within the State can be operational this season and producing 13.Eight million tonnes (mt) by means of the stop of the season. Last season, generators in the State produced thirteen.74 mt of sugar to surpass Uttar Pradesh as the most important sugar-generating State. Maharashtra has a 35 consistent with cent percentage of India’s ethanol production.
